WebFeb 9, 2024 · The page file also serves role of capturing a system memory dump for crash forensic analysis, a factor that dictates its size on modern operating systems with large amounts of memory. This is why the general recommendation for the system page file is that is should be at least the same size as the server's amount of physical memory. WebAug 28, 2024 · The only reason why Windows will expand the pagefile beyond the original size is if the commit charge requires it. The commit limit is RAM size plus pagefile size, minus a small overhead. If the pagefile size was 18432MB (18 GB) with 16GB RAM that means the commit charge must have been about 34 GB at the time the screenshot was …
